corpus-scores-overflow

Concept-probe detection scores for ClimbMix, layers 6/8/14 co-located per token. Overflow continuation — same format as the main repo. Shards here: 356-362. Main repo: kaushikreddyxyz/corpus-scores.

Files (per shard <sid>, ClimbMix shards 320-362)

  • scores_<sid>.npy — int8 [n_tokens, 3, 54]
    • axis 0: token (aligns 1:1 with tokens_<sid>.npy / docs_<sid>.jsonl)
    • axis 1: layer — 0 = layer 6, 1 = layer 8, 2 = layer 14
    • axis 2: concept — index into columns.json concepts[] (54 concepts, 7 families)
  • tokens_<sid>.npy — int32 [n_tokens] gemma tokenizer ids
  • docs_<sid>.jsonl — per-document metadata (token spans into the shard)

Provenance

Gold detection probes (best of ridge/DoM/LDA per concept-layer) from concept-probes-gemma2-2b gold_probes/layer06|08|14, applied to gemma-2-2b residual activations on ClimbMix shards 320-362 (~46.6M tokens/shard, ~2.0B total). Scores are standardized per probe over ClimbMix, then int8-quantized (clipped at ±4σ); dequantize with quant.json: score = int8 * scale[l][c] + zero[l][c]. DoM steering scores are NOT in this repo.

Usage — pick exactly ONE layer per model

import numpy as np
det = np.load("scores_00320.npy")   # [n, 3, 54]
l8 = det[:, 1, :]                   # layer 8 scores, [n, 54]
